Psychiatric Malpractice: Medical and Legal Problems

1985 
When a patient brings a lawsuit against a psychiatrist, the usual claim is malpractice. Malpractice means bad practice and in law this has been interpreted to mean a substantive deviation from an accepted standard of care. What is considered is the usual and ordinary standard for the type of practice involved.
